On Wed, Jun 9, 2010 at 4:47 PM, Dean Rasheed <dean(dot)a(dot)rasheed(at)gmail(dot)com> wrote:
> On 9 June 2010 20:56, Robert Haas <robertmhaas(at)gmail(dot)com> wrote:
>> On Wed, Jun 9, 2010 at 3:50 PM, Tom Lane <tgl(at)sss(dot)pgh(dot)pa(dot)us> wrote:
>>> Dean Rasheed <dean(dot)a(dot)rasheed(at)gmail(dot)com> writes:
>>>> Hmm. Well it's quite subjective, but IMO it's already more readable
>>>> than JSON regardless of whether or not values are quoted, simply
>>>> because it doesn't have [ ] and { } for lists and maps, which for JSON
>>>> adds significantly to the number of lines in longer plans.
>>>
>>> Yeah. Also, I think it would be fair to not quote values that are known
>>> constants (for example, Node Type: Seq Scan) and are chosen to not need
>>> quoting. It's just the things that are variables that worry me.
>>
>> Passing down information about which things are known constants seems
>> more complicated to me than just getting the quoting rules right in
>> the first place. If you look at the patch I proposed, you'll see that
>> it's really quite simple and only a slight tightening of what I
>> committed already.
>>
>
> Reading the YAML spec, I've just spotted yet another case that'll
> break what you're proposing: if you don't quote "true" and "false",
> the parser will think they're booleans rather than strings.
>
> This is really why I'm opposed to this approach. There are just so
> many gotchas that it's impossible to be 100% sure that you've
> accounted for them all.
OK, I give up.
